Job Summary
Responsible for the routine maintenance of accounts receivable calculations and records, including cash receipts, claims, overdue invoices, interest charges, refunds, and related items. Maintain vendor compliance and acceptable customer service levels.
Major Tasks, Responsibilities and Key Accountabilities
Computes and records interest charges, refunds and similar items and prepares account statements.
Performs basic data entry and general research of data within the department systems necessary to update and maintain account information. Verifies data entry of account information in multiple systems.
Coordinates/follows up with service centers regarding missing COD checks and records and distributes COD checks to customers.
Researches unapplied payments, notifies customers, records responses, and processes refund/application requests.
Tracks and researches short payments from customers to determine need for rebilling or balance write off. Supports customer requests for special billing services.
Analyzes exceptions, reviews correspondence for follow-ups on unresolved items to the appropriate departments.
Maintains vendor compliance and acceptable customer service levels.
Performs clerical functions necessary to support the Accounts Receivable Department.

Don't Be Fooled

The fraudster will send a check to the victim who has accepted a job. The check can be for multiple reasons such as signing bonus, supplies, etc. The victim will be instructed to deposit the check and use the money for any of these reasons and then instructed to send the remaining funds to the fraudster. The check will bounce and the victim is left responsible.
